Output 75943011828b41843db36f2ab2da54bcbc935c37328dd7b9fdb14e19a06f24e1:7

value
8704500
script pubkey
OP_0 OP_PUSHBYTES_20 b4df955bbb424deabddac32754aeb27dc0e50e83
address
bc1qkn0e2kamgfx740w6cvn4ft4j0hqw2r5r3mgav5
transaction
75943011828b41843db36f2ab2da54bcbc935c37328dd7b9fdb14e19a06f24e1
spent
true